The stunning
landscape provided by the arid regions in the province of
Almeria has attracted filmmakers working within the 'Wild
West' genre to southern Spain for decades. The Tabernas
Dessert in particular has maintained world interest in the
Spanish film industry providing impressive locations for a
number of powerful spaghetti westerns throughout the
1960s and 70s.
In more recent years the studios have responded to the growth in
the tourist industry throughout Andalusia by adapting the most famous
film sets in the area to facilitate public interest and access.
The most popular of these themed attractions is located approximately
24 kilometres north of the gorgeous provincial capital city on the
N-340, and is known in Spanish as Poblado Del Oeste, or Mini Hollywood.
|
|
Over one hundred films have been shot at the Mini
Hollywood location during it's time as a film set, including the
Sergio Leone classics A Fistful of Dollars, The Magnificent Seven;
and The Good, The Bad and The Ugly. The characteristic, artificial
western towns of Mini Hollywood were originally erected in the
heart of the Tabernas desert landscape in the spring of 1965.
The location is currently maintained in it's original conditions
complete with an authentic, working saloon.
Visitors to Mini Hollywood are provided with a
variety of thrilling entertainments, which include a simulation
of a wild west style bank robbery with spectacular staged
gunfights twice daily in the centre of town at noon, and
again at 5pm. Mini Hollywood also boasts an excellent
range of themed facilities and services designed to suit
any taste and budget.
